我在表单中创建了 2 个标签。
第一个是input
标签,第二个是内部带有input
标签的自定义组件。
我显然需要表单来验证它们,所以form.valid
应该保留false
直到两个输入都有(有效的)数据。
我尝试通过,ngDefaultControl
因为我在一些示例中看到了它,甚至required
在我的自定义组件的实例化和里面没有运气。
我看到了其他示例,这些示例演示了如何ngModel
通过使用NG_VALIDATORS
和使用自定义组件NG_VALUE_ACCESSOR
以及不使用什么,但我想知道是否可以通过我自己的 2 路数据绑定而不是[(ngModel)]
从外部使用来实现它。
附上我的plnkr。